Question

The stats of the 2008 Dodge Viper are: 8.4liter V10 600hp engine, develops 560 ftlb. of torque, weighs 1569kg, goes from 0-60mph in 3.5 seconds, 0-100mph in 7.6 seconds, and through 0.25 miles from rest in 11.5 seconds (finishing at 126 mph) and has a top speed of 202 mph. Finally, its skidpad average acceleration is 1.06g and the fuel economy is 13mpg city/22mpg highway. I need to know the Viper's acceleration (assumed to be constant) at 0-60mph, 0-100mph, and 'quarter mile' as well as the distances it travels going from 0-60mph and 0-100mph. Thank you!!! 

Explanation / Answer

   = (88/3.5)ft/s2
   = 25.14 ft /s2

Acceleration at 0-100mph is a = (100mph)/(7.6s)    = (146.6667/7.6)ft/s2
   = 19.29825 ft /s2
Also we have x = voxt + (1/2)at2 then acceleration a =(0.25mile)(5280ft/mile)(2)/(11.5s)2       =19.96ft/s2
Distance traveled from 0-60mph is x =(1/2)(25.14ft/s2)(3.5s)2             = 154ft
